WebJan 19, 2015 · Three expansive sites are jointly managed by Cornwall Wildlife Trust and Cornwall Bird Watching and Preservation Society. Maer Lake Nature Reserve on the northern outskirts of Bude, known locally as The Pool, is internationally important.
